Output caec816790e52ef8f135badb9a03db0e471d9643c6dd99f696ffd31db848586c:4

value
150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20321ab0b9bc5b54a7e351077703596ab1a482b5 OP_EQUAL
address
34dFZzDUF4uVd2qa8Qq9ynaKFjQW4Lhpuh
transaction
caec816790e52ef8f135badb9a03db0e471d9643c6dd99f696ffd31db848586c